Job Overview

This individual is responsible for designing, programming, simulating, developing, testingand managing systems for automated machinery and processes within a manufacturing environment.The role will collaborate with others and be responsible for designing / specifying, installing, documenting, and troubleshooting automation equipment for new and existing products and processes, developing conceptual designs, and translating into functional equipment and processes. The position will improve plant and equipment operating efficiency by providing automation and engineering support to the plant operations. He or she will develop and enhance process automation applications for present and future automation systems.The role, in collaboration with others, is responsible for providing management with recommendations on technical advances to achieve or exceed company goals and maximize productivity. Typical projects range from $100k to $1M.

A Day In The Life

Automation Development

  • Responsible for identifying and leading automated equipment projects to increase production capacity and improve product quality.
  • Identify potential process improvement projects, design and develop programs to address findings.
  • Work with Product Designers, Project Managers, and Manufacturing personnel to develop or refine product and equipment designs.
  • Generate detailed Statement Of Work documents for internal approval and for bidding by outside vendors.
  • Develop detailed capital justification and generate Appropriation Requests (ARs) for proposed projects.
  • Design and programming of total automation control systems using AutoCad / AutoCad Electrical, and programming software, primarily RSLogix / Studio 5000. Control systems generally will include Rockwell CompactLogix PLCs, HMIs, VFDs, motor controls, safety system and components, and supporting sensors and pneumatics. System design will also often include Rockwell servo controls, vision systems, and Fanuc robots where appropriate.
  • Generate justification for "make or buy" decisions.
  • Manage automation projects built by outside custom automation vendors including concept work, equipment specification, project management, factory acceptance testing, installation, and commissioning / debug.
  • Support operations through equipment startups and provide operator / maintenance training.
  • Provide maintenance support and training for new equipment if needed.
  • Develops / reviews / maintains / updates related documentation, files, procedures, databases, drawings and schematics in order to ensure integrity of units, instruments, and process control technologies.
  • Build prototypes to prove complex / high-risk processes prior to final design.
  • Complete assigned work within agreed upon schedule and budget while maintaining high level of quality.
  • Determine where opportunities exist to implement automation by working closely with Product Designers, Project Managers, and Manufacturing teams.

    Hubbell creates critical infrastructure solutions that power our customers, communities, people and the planet. Our company is strategically aligned around enabling grid modernization and electrification. As more products plug in to an aging grid, Hubbell solutions enable the transition to a more reliable, resilient and efficient energy infrastructure. Founded in 1888 our innovation has made us a leading global manufacturer of high quality electrical and utility solutions enabling customers to operate critical infrastructure reliably and efficiently.

    The company operates in two segments. Hubbell Utility Solutions (HUS) enable the grid to conduct, communicate and control energy across utility applications and Hubbell Electrical Solutions (HES) are essential to managing power across a wide range of industries and applications. Our vertical market solutions can be applied to markets including Data Centers, Renewables, Commercial Buildings, Industrial, Telecom and Transportation. Supporting both of our business segments is our corporate and Hubbell Unified Business Solutions teams that provide consistent process, tools technologies across our businesses.
